Scope and Contents

Scope and Contents
This collection consists of three booklets related to the US space program and a spiral photo album that were collected by Hugh "Fritz" Morris during his time as a teacher in Florida. Booklets include
Astronaut John H. Glenn Orbits the Earth for America
, dated February 20, 1962;
Department of Defense Support of Project Gemini GT-4,
undated; and
Exploring Spaceā€¦ Project Mercury
, undated. The photo album is titled
Visit of Astronauts John H. Glenn, Jr., and M. Scott Carpenter to General Dynamics | Astronautics
and dated June 28, 1962.

Biographical / Historical

Biographical / Historical
Educated at Drake University and the University of Southern Mississippi, Hugh "Fritz" Morris taught middle school in Cocoa Beach, Florida during the early 1960s and collected materials on the US space program that were distributed to schools in Florida to help drive interest in the Mercury and Gemini programs.
